Mass communications and journalism educator
Adams, R. C. was born on October 2, 1931 in Wendell, Idaho, United States. Son of Alveron A. and Marguerite Isabel (Toole) Adams.
Bachelor in Education and Social Science, Idaho State University, 1958. Bachelor in Speech and Drama, Idaho State University, 1959. Master of Arts in Broadcast Communications, University Oregon, 1965.
Doctor of Philosophy in Communications Theory, University Oregon, 1971.
Assistant professor, California State University, Fresno, 1965-1971; associate professor, California State University, Fresno, 1971-1977; professor, California State University, Fresno, since 1977; professor, department chairman telecommunications, California State University, Fresno, 1989-1993; department chairman Massachusetts committee and journalism, California State University, Fresno, 1993-1996.
Member American Association of University Professors, Western Speech Communications Association.
Married Nera Anita Ross, February 15, 1953. Children: Ross Clayborn, Diane Richelle, Jonna Katri, Karen Annette.
